Scroll is under pressure after announcing its partnership with Binance. The community is concerned that major exchanges are being prioritized over adequate rewards for community members.
Defending Strategic Value of Binance Partnership
Scroll co-founder Ye Zhang emphasized that the partnership with Binance is strategically important for expanding the project and market support. He noted that Binance’s stablecoin services are crucial for developing markets, where Binance is seen as more legitimate than even Ethereum.
Response to Token Distribution Concerns
Ye Zhang clarified that 5.5% of tokens for Binance’s launchpool are from the ecosystem and growth budget, without affecting the community airdrop pool. To prevent unfair advantages for large investors, Scroll implemented a 2,500 SCR token purchase limit per user during the pre-market phase.
